The global Dual Fuel Engine market size was US$ 3203 million in 2024 and is forecast to a readjusted size of US$ 12440 million by 2031 with a CAGR of 21.7% during the forecast period 2025-2031.
Dual fuel engines make use of both natural gas and diesel or gasoline simultaneously as a fuel source to operate. Among the two types of fuel, natural gas is used the most (accounting for 90% of the overall fuel mix). Diesel merely serves as a spark plug, which ignites under pressure and, in turn, ignites the compressed gas and air mixture. Retaining the use of diesel, ensures that the fuel, its compression ratio, and associated efficiency remains intact, while the use of natural gas ensures less operating cost as well as low levels of emissions.
Global Dual Fuel Engine key players include WinGD, MAN, etc. Global top two manufacturers hold a share about 90%.
Asia Pacific is the largest market, with a share about 60%, followed by Europe, and North America, both have a share over 30 percent.
In terms of product, Two-Stroke is the largest segment, with a share over 65%. And in terms of application, the largest application is Cargo Ship, followed by Cruise Ship, etc.
